About West Pittston
West Pittston is a borough on the western bank of the Susquehanna River in Luzerne County, Pennsylvania. Settled in the 1770s and containing the site of the Revolutionary War-era Fort Jenkins, the community of approximately 4,679 hosts an annual Cherry Blossom Festival and is served by the Wyoming Area School District for public education.
